Fallen Tree Removal in Reno, NV
Fallen tree removal services involve the safe and efficient clearing of trees that have toppled, broken, or become hazardous on residential properties. This service covers a range of projects, including removing storm-damaged trees, clearing trees that obstruct driveways or landscaping, and addressing safety concerns caused by unstable or dead trees. Property owners should consider factors such as the size and location of the fallen tree, potential risks to structures or people, and any nearby utilities or landscaping features when requesting this service.
Before requesting fallen tree removal, homeowners typically want to understand the scope of work involved and any preparations needed. It’s helpful to assess the accessibility of the site and identify any obstacles that could impact removal efforts. Additionally, understanding whether the service includes debris cleanup and disposal can assist in planning for property restoration afterward. Proper planning ensures the removal process is safe, thorough, and minimizes disruption to the property.

Fallen Tree Removal Questions
What is involved in fallen tree removal? The process includes safely cutting and removing the tree debris from the property to prevent hazards and clear the area.
When should a fallen tree be removed? A fallen tree should be removed promptly to prevent damage to property, blockages, or safety risks.
Can a fallen tree be left on the property? Leaving a fallen tree can pose safety hazards and attract pests, so removal is typically recommended.
What are common reasons for tree falls? Trees often fall due to storms, root instability, disease, or age-related weakening.
